At EMBC, we deeply value our partnership with BMS World Mission, which serves in around 30 countries worldwide. Through this connection, we are especially blessed to support Paul and Sarah Brown, who have been faithfully serving in Thailand for several years.

After six fruitful years of ministry in Bangkok, Paul and Sarah moved to Chiang Mai in 2019, where they now work alongside the Thailand Karen Baptist Convention (TKBC), a key BMS partner. Their ministry centres on supporting and discipling students at Siloam Bible College, equipping the next generation of Christian leaders.

Paul teaches English, develops course materials, and uses his technical expertise to maintain the college’s IT systems, ensuring staff and students have the digital tools they need.
Sarah also teaches English and, drawing on her creativity, runs bakery lessons that give students practical skills to support their communities and future opportunities.

Both Paul and Sarah felt a personal call to mission before their marriage, and their shared passion for serving God made their partnership with BMS a natural step. Beyond their ministry, they enjoy the outdoors and cooking together. Paul is a keen football fan and bass guitarist, while Sarah expresses her creativity through her love of visual arts.

As a church, we are privileged to stand with Paul and Sarah in prayer and support, celebrating the impact of their faithfulness in Thailand.
